The decomposition of gaseous dinitrogen oxide in the presence of Cl2 at high temperatures is thought to follow the mechanism,

Cl2(g) → 2 Cl (g)

N2O (g) + Cl (g) → N2(g) + ClO(g)

2 ClO(g) → Cl2(g) + O2(g)

In the net overall reaction, the second step occurs twice for each occurrence of the first and third steps. In this mechanism, the catalysts are ___________, and the intermediates are __________.

  • A. catalysts — Cl & ClO ; intermediates — Cl2
  • B. catalysts — Cl2 & Cl ; intermediates — ClO
  • C. none of these

  • D. catalysts — Cl2 ; intermediates — Cl
  • E. catalysts — Cl2 ; intermediates Cl & ClO

  • Catalyst is the substance which remain unchanged after the reaction.

so Cl​​​​​2 is catalyst.

  • Intermediates are the species form for short period of time during a reaction which later covert into the product.

So Cl​​​ and ClO are intermediates.
